A Beach That Feels Open
Playa La Misión is known for its wide sandy shoreline, uncrowded feel, and strong natural setting. It is the beach that defines the area.
Perfectly Placed Between Two Destinations
La Misión sits roughly halfway between Rosarito Beach and Ensenada, making it a strategic coastal address with access in both directions.
Quiet, Private, and Easy to Breathe In
The area is known for a lower-density, more relaxed atmosphere than the busier Rosarito corridor. That makes it attractive for buyers who want privacy and room to breathe.

| Area | What it offers | Typical buyer | Pricing snapshot |
|---|---|---|---|
| Playa La Misión | Beachfront and near-beach homes with direct access to the sand. | Buyers wanting the most iconic coastal location in the area. | Active inventory varies, with beachfront and ocean-view homes typically at the higher end of the local market. |
| La Misión gated communities | Private residential enclaves with ocean, river, or mountain views. | Buyers who want privacy, security, and a quieter setting. | Current examples include homes around the $289K to $408K range, with larger or more premium homes higher. |
| Investment options | Lots, custom homes, and income-oriented properties. | Investors and buyers planning a future build or rental strategy. | Listings in the area show a broad spread, including lower-cost lots and higher-end oceanview homes. |
